Output d6b5f1304c11486de7550f303d2b3ddceee1d4ba4fe10550d2701bf3e253264e:0

value
29480653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84e09e34e95f807745633901fc66c850626fb27a OP_EQUAL
address
3DocCbbRf6FiaMrLr3oZDCTgHqcJ3rHwpv
transaction
d6b5f1304c11486de7550f303d2b3ddceee1d4ba4fe10550d2701bf3e253264e
spent
true